Olyan gondom van, hogy az eddig jól bevált tvrip scriptemmel, EGY bizonyos Linux os nem akarja felvenni a hangot.
Szándékosan nem írom meg hogy melyikről van szó.
Amiket tapasztalok, a tesztjeim során.
Amikor elindítom a scriptet hogy kezdje el felvenni a műsort, akkor előtte megnyitom a kmixet is hogy lássam a csúszkákat.
A felvétel megkezdésekor a csúszkák beállnak oda ahová kell nekik.
Sőt ha ekkor manuálisan bekapcsolom a Line csúszkát és annak hangerejét felhúzom akkor hallom a felvétel hangját.
Tudni kell, hogy nem dsp, adsp módszerrel veszek fel hangot hanem a /dev/mixer_n-nel. S ez eddig remekül működött.
/usr/bin/aumix -d /dev/mixer -m0 -mP -c0 -cP -10 -1P -l0 -lR -i75
A felvétel során kétféle log-ot is elmentek. Ez az egyik amikor nincs hang:
3DNow supported but disabled
3DNowExt supported but disabled
Audio block size too low, setting to 16384!
[swscaler @ 0x2d759d0] BICUBIC scaler, from yuv420p to yuv420p using MMX2
Forcing audio preload to 0, max pts correction to 0.
S ugyanez az üzenet amikor egy másik Linux OS-ban futtatom. Itt van hang!
3DNow supported but disabled
3DNowExt supported but disabled
Audio block size too low, setting to 16384!
[swscaler @ 0x2479130] BICUBIC scaler, from yuv420p to yuv420p using MMX2
Forcing audio preload to 0, max pts correction to 0.
1 duplicate frame(s)!
A másik log idevágó része amikor nem vesz fel hangot:
v4l2: current audio mode is : STEREO
Selected channel: SE13 (freq: 245.250)
[V] filefmt:9 fourcc:0x32315659 size:720x576 fps:25.000 ftime:=0.0400
==========================================================================
Opening audio decoder: [pcm] Uncompressed PCM audio decoder
AUDIO: 44100 Hz, 2 ch, s16le, 1411.2 kbit/100.00% (ratio: 176400->176400)
Selected audio codec: [pcm] afm: pcm (Uncompressed PCM)
==========================================================================
MP3 audio selected.
Pos: 0.0s 1f ( 0%) 0.00fps Trem: 0min 0mb A-V:0.000 [0:0]
Writing header...
ODML: vprp aspect is 16384:13184.
Setting audio delay to 0.052s.
Writing header...
ODML: vprp aspect is 16384:13184.
Setting audio delay to 0.052s.
Pos: 0.1s 2f ( 0%) 0.00fps Trem: 0min 0mb A-V:0.000 [0:0]
Pos: 0.1s 3f ( 0%) 0.00fps Trem: 0min 0mb A-V:0.000 [0:0]
stb..
==========================================================================
Audio stream: 64.000 kbit/s (7999 B/s) size: 480026 bytes 60.003 secs
v4l2: 1505 frames successfully processed, 0 frames dropped.
És ugyanez akkor is amikor a másik rendszerben felveszi a hangot.
==========================================================================
Opening audio decoder: [pcm] Uncompressed PCM audio decoder
AUDIO: 44100 Hz, 2 ch, s16le, 1411.2 kbit/100.00% (ratio: 176400->176400)
Selected audio codec: [pcm] afm: pcm (Uncompressed PCM)
==========================================================================
Tehát értetlenül állok a hang nélküli videó előtt.
Nem tudom hol keressem a hibát. Saját fordítású mencoderrel sem működik.
Egyébként mindenhol van hang: tvtime, audacious, flash videó...
- 888 megtekintés
Hozzászólások
"EGY bizonyos Linux os nem akarja felvenni a hangot.
Szándékosan nem írom meg hogy melyikről van szó."
Ez valami prank, vagy csak húzod az agyunkat, hogy ubuntu?
-------------------------
127.0.0.1 SWEET 127.0.0.1
AMD Athlon X2 245E@3,1 GHz OC, MSI Radeon 6770 1 Gb GDDR5, Seageate Barracuda, Windows 7 Enterprise
- A hozzászóláshoz be kell jelentkezni